Skip to content

Commit 7bf084f

Browse files
nested parse fix
1 parent 2f39848 commit 7bf084f

File tree

1 file changed

+16
-8
lines changed

1 file changed

+16
-8
lines changed

ingestr/src/filesystem/__init__.py

Lines changed: 16 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-60,10 +60,16 @@ def readers(
6060
# incremental=dlt.sources.incremental("modification_date"),
6161
# )
6262
return (
63-
filesystem_resource | dlt.transformer(name="read_csv", max_table_nesting=0)(_read_csv) ,
64-
filesystem_resource | dlt.transformer(name="read_jsonl", max_table_nesting=0)(_read_jsonl),
65-
filesystem_resource | dlt.transformer(name="read_parquet", max_table_nesting=0)(_read_parquet),
66-
filesystem_resource | dlt.transformer(name="read_csv_duckdb", max_table_nesting=0)(_read_csv_duckdb),
63+
filesystem_resource
64+
| dlt.transformer(name="read_csv", max_table_nesting=0)(_read_csv),
65+
filesystem_resource
66+
| dlt.transformer(name="read_jsonl", max_table_nesting=0)(_read_jsonl),
67+
filesystem_resource
68+
| dlt.transformer(name="read_parquet", max_table_nesting=0)(_read_parquet),
69+
filesystem_resource
70+
| dlt.transformer(name="read_csv_duckdb", max_table_nesting=0)(
71+
_read_csv_duckdb
72+
),
6773
)
6874

6975

@@ -111,7 +117,9 @@ def filesystem(
111117
yield files_chunk
112118

113119

114-
read_csv = dlt.transformer(standalone=True)(_read_csv)
115-
read_jsonl = dlt.transformer(standalone=True)(_read_jsonl)
116-
read_parquet = dlt.transformer(standalone=True)(_read_parquet)
117-
read_csv_duckdb = dlt.transformer(standalone=True)(_read_csv_duckdb)
120+
read_csv = dlt.transformer(standalone=True, max_table_nesting=0)(_read_csv)
121+
read_jsonl = dlt.transformer(standalone=True, max_table_nesting=0)(_read_jsonl)
122+
read_parquet = dlt.transformer(standalone=True, max_table_nesting=0)(_read_parquet)
123+
read_csv_duckdb = dlt.transformer(standalone=True, max_table_nesting=0)(
124+
_read_csv_duckdb
125+
)

0 commit comments

Comments
 (0)